Introducing a radical departure from sanding—the Popeeze PRO is not a sander but a high-efficiency scraping attachment that redefines mess-free popcorn ceiling removal. By attaching directly to your shop vacuum and extension pole, it vacuums debris on contact, eliminating airborne dust and floor piles—a lifesaver for allergy sufferers and clean-conscious renovators. The patented metal blade glides under texture, lifting it cleanly without damaging drywall, solving the #1 pain point of traditional scraping: collateral mess.

In testing, the tool shaved hours off prep and cleanup, especially in whole-house renovations where dust containment is critical. It works best on unpainted, loose-textured popcorn, removing it in broad strokes with minimal effort. However, it fails completely on painted ceilings, a major limitation users must verify beforehand. While lightning-fast, it requires a strong shop vac (≥6 HP) and steady hand pressure to avoid gouging. It doesn’t sand—just removes—so follow-up sanding is mandatory for smooth finishes.

Against motorized sanders like the MAKELIFT or GEARPASS, it’s not a replacement but a complementary weapon—ideal for bulk removal before fine sanding. It’s cheaper and faster than any electric sander for initial teardown, but lacks finishing capability. Choosing the Right Popcorn Ceiling Removal Tool Vacuum

Selecting the best popcorn ceiling removal tool vacuum involves considering several key features to ensure efficient, clean, and safe removal. Here’s a breakdown of the most important factors:

Motor Power & Speed Control

The motor’s power (measured in Watts) directly impacts the tool’s ability to effectively remove popcorn texture. Higher wattage (1000W – 1200W) generally translates to more powerful sanding and faster removal, especially for heavily textured or multiple-layer ceilings. However, raw power isn’t everything. Variable speed control is crucial. Lower speeds (800-1100 RPM) are ideal for delicate work or initial passes to minimize dust, while higher speeds (1700-2100 RPM) are better for aggressive material removal. A wider speed range offers greater versatility and prevents damage to the underlying surface.

Dust Collection System

Popcorn ceiling removal is messy. An effective dust collection system is paramount. Look for vacuums with a built-in system and a large-capacity dust bag. Features like a dual-channel vacuum or a 6-hole/10-hole sanding disc design significantly improve dust suction. Some models boast dust collection rates exceeding 95%, minimizing cleanup and improving air quality. Consider whether the hose is flexible and long enough to reach a stationary vacuum if you prefer that setup. A sealed connection between the tool and vacuum is vital to prevent dust leakage.

Reach and Ergonomics

Removing popcorn texture often requires working at height. An extendable handle is essential. Look for a handle that adjusts to a comfortable working height without requiring a ladder. Telescopic handles that extend from around 4ft to 6.5ft are common. Consider the weight of the tool, even with the extension pole attached. Ergonomic handles and shoulder straps (on some models) can reduce fatigue during prolonged use. A rotating sanding head (360° rotation with a pivoting angle) and detachable corner bases allow easier access to edges and tight spaces.

Additional Features to Consider

  • LED Lighting: Built-in LED lights illuminate the work area, improving visibility in dimly lit attics or rooms.
  • Sandpaper Variety: Kits including a range of sandpaper grits (80-240) are convenient for different stages of the removal and finishing process. Mesh sandpaper is often included for better dust extraction.
  • Foldable Design: For easy storage and transport, a foldable design is a plus.
  • Quick-Change Sandpaper: A quick-change system simplifies sandpaper replacement, saving time and effort.
